Shirley KIng Obituary

NEW TAZEWELL, Tenn. — Shirley May Massengale King, 35 of New Tazewell, TN formerly of Verda, KY died Wednesday, August 13, 2014 at the University Of Tennessee Medical Center in Knoxville of injuries sustained in an automobile accident. Shirley was born April 8, 1979 to Jeffery and Velma Massengale of Verda, KY. She loved growing flowers and gardening; love the outdoors; she enjoyed helping her husband coach and with the kids sports activities. She loved her family.

Preceding her in death were her grandmother, Shirley Cremeens; special uncle, Glen Rohrer; and grandparents, Gertrude and Lummy Massengale. Surviving in addition to her parents are her husband, Jess C. King, Jr. of New Tazewell, TN; sons, Jess C. King, III and Wesley James King both of New Tazewell; one sister, Betty (Keith) Johnson of Kildav, KY; grandfather, Wesley A. (and friend Sandra) Stoner of Greenville, NC; and mother and father-in-law, Helen and Jess C. King, Sr. of Tazewell, TN. Several other Aunts, Uncles, Cousins, Nephews and other relatives and many friends also survive.

Visitation will be Monday, August 18, 2014 at 11:00 AM – 1:00 PM in the chapel of Anderson-Laws and Jones Funeral Home.

Funeral Services will follow at 1:00 PM, Monday, also in the chapel of Anderson-Laws and Jones Funeral Home. The Rev. Gerald Jones will be officiating the services.

Interment will follow the funeral in the Evarts Memorial Gardens in Evarts, KY.
